Buying Guide: Key Purchase Considerations
- Material and coating: For metal-heavy work, cobalt (M42) and titanium-coated high-speed steel offer improved heat resistance and longevity versus standard HSS. Consider the metals you most often drill (stainless steel, cast iron, aluminum) when choosing.
- Tip design and walk-off: Split-point tips and center-cut geometry reduce wandering when starting holes. Step bits with anti-walking features are advantageous for sheet metal work.
- Shank design: Tri-flat or other secure shanks reduce slipping in the chuck, especially under high torque. Ensure compatibility with your tool’s chuck size.
- Chip evacuation: Two-flute or spiral designs help clear chips quickly, reducing heat buildup and extending bit life on metal.
- Kit breadth vs. quality: Sets offering a wide size range are convenient, but prioritize high-quality coatings and robust construction for long-term use. For hobbyists, a mid-range mix often suffices; pros may invest in premium cobalt or M42 bits.
- Application scope: If you frequently drill stainless steel or hardened metal, lean toward cobalt or titanium-coated options. For light sheet metal or aluminum, standard HSS with titanium coating may be sufficient.
- Maintenance: Keep bits clean and lightly lubricated when drilling metal to minimize heat and wear. Store bits in their cases to prevent dulling and corrosion.
